Problem
Existing swing-open cigarette packets have ineffective stop members that fail to consistently prevent the inner container from fully opening, leading to potential misalignment and operational issues.
Innovation Solution
A rigid swing-open package design featuring a single central stop tab that projects from the inner container and is glued to the outer container, with a mechanism that ensures precise alignment and stopping of the inner container's rotation, utilizing a through hole in the outer container for manual opening and a retaining member to maintain the closed position.

A rigid, swing-open package of tobacco articles having: a group of tobacco articles; an inner container housing the group of tobacco articles; an outer container housing the inner container; a main hinge connecting the inner container to the outer container to allow the inner container to rotate between a closed position and an open position; and a stop member, which limits extraction of the inner container from the outer container and so defines a fully-open position of the inner container with respect to the outer container; the stop member being provided with a stop tab having an inner panel hinged at one end to the inner container, an outer panel glued to a wall of the outer container, and an intermediate panel hinged to the inner panel on one side and to the outer panel on the opposite side.
